Why I chose Supply Chain Management at Brighton

Ibrahim Ali Awatid, from Saudi Arabia, is currently studying our Logistics and Supply Chain Management MSc, we caught up with him to find out what why he chose this course and what he’s enjoying during his time at Brighton.

Why I chose logistics and supply chain management at the University of Brighton

“One of the reasons I chose the University of Brighton is that it is ranked among the best five universities globally in research, particularly impacting management and business studies. Additionally, the University is a SAP member and offers students the opportunity to study and get critical SAP software skills, a globally popular enterprise planning system. Learning this system provides students a competitive edge in the job market since most organizations use it in their planning systems. Moreover, the course was an attractive prospect because it is accredited and fully recognized by the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transportation (CILT) and the Chartered Institute of Procurement and Supply (CIPS). My choice for the course was based on this recognition, which demonstrated just how relevant or important it is in preparing students for career opportunities in the field. Lastly, the University is located in Brighton City, one of the most scenic and beautiful tourist destinations. I intended this choice to be important for building my career, thanks to the state-of-the-art university and libraries, and a place where I can enjoy nature and the ambiance.”

What I have enjoyed most about the program so far

“I have found it interesting that the university has allowed us to hone our skills through firsthand experience. Through fieldwork and internship opportunities, students were allowed to interact with professionals in the field, thus developing critical competencies in the modern business environment. Students were passed through industry-based projects, which offered me valuable experiences. Thanks to the university’s collaboration with different transportation and logistics companies, we attended many enjoyable conferences. This allowed us to understand how logistics and transportation companies operate during actual business activities. The conferences also provided us with a perfect opportunity to create networks with experts in the logistics industry in the United Kingdom and other professionals from different nationalities. The conferences and the internship opportunities provided me with a perfect opportunity to secure logistic recommendations that can become handy in the future and be updated about the latest trends in the industry.”

How my time at the University prepared me for my career

“Going through MSc Logistics and Supply Chain Management allowed me to learn numerous vital concepts and skills in the field. I realized how the knowledge I gained at the university was important in my career while working at the Supply Department in the Navy. I used my university acquired knowledge to predict when stock should be replenished or future needs. My time at the university allowed me to understand different useful strategies of operation management. As a result, I am confident that I can comfortably handle operation management activities; for instance, create flow charts for various operations and find waste areas. The opportunity provided to all students undertaking the course in accessing SAP ERP training provided me with important skills in financial accounting, production planning, materials management, and supply chain management.”
